In lines 7 and 8 Shakespeare says, “And in some perfumes is there more delight/
Than in the breath that from my mistress reeks.” In saying this it creates an idea of how badly her breath smells. By using more than just one sense to describe her, Shakespeare makes her more realistic and easy to picture by the reader.
By using imagery Shakespeare create pictures in the mind of the reader that evoke certain feelings. By changing the way he describes something or the kinds of words he uses, Shakespeare is able to evoke different feeling in order for us to better understand the sonnet.
